Live Theatre in Cambridge Ontario: Hamilton Family Theatre Visitor Guide

Hamilton Family Theatre Visitor Guide

If you are looking for memorable things to do in Cambridge, Ontario, attending a live performance at Hamilton Family Theatre Cambridge is an experience worth adding to your list.

Located along the scenic Grand River, this theatre is known for high quality productions, comfortable seating, and excellent acoustics. The venue originally opened in 2013 as Dunfield Theatre Cambridge and later became part of the well known Drayton Entertainment theatre network.

With around 500 seats and modern stage facilities, the theatre hosts a wide range of productions including Broadway style musicals, family shows, comedy performances, and classic theatre. Each season attracts thousands of visitors from across Waterloo Region and beyond.

Because of its beautiful location, nearby restaurants, and cultural atmosphere, visiting the theatre is often combined with a dinner outing or an evening walk in downtown Cambridge.

Notable Features Inside the Theatre

Hamilton Family Theatre Cambridge is designed as a modern performing arts venue. Some of the notable features include:

  • Approximately 500 comfortable theatre seats
  • Excellent stage acoustics
  • Modern lighting and sound systems
  • Spacious lobby area
  • Accessible seating areas
  • Washrooms and guest facilities

The theatre is also located beside the Grand River, which adds scenic value to the overall visit.

How to Get There

Hamilton Family Theatre Cambridge is located in the downtown area and can be reached using several transportation options.

By Car
Driving is the most common option. Parking is available near the theatre and in nearby municipal parking areas.

By Public Transit
Grand River Transit buses serve the Cambridge area and connect with Kitchener and Waterloo.

Taxi or Ride Share
Uber and local taxi services operate across Waterloo Region and can easily reach the theatre.

Cycling or Walking
Because the theatre is located near the Grand River trails and downtown streets, cycling and walking are also pleasant options during warmer months.

Accessibility

Hamilton Family Theatre Cambridge is designed to accommodate visitors with accessibility needs.

Accessibility features include:

  • Accessible seating areas
  • Barrier free entrance
  • Accessible washrooms
  • Nearby accessible parking

Visitors who require special seating arrangements can contact the theatre box office while booking tickets.
